| Course Name | Fees | Eligibility |
| B.Tech. (Bachelor of Technology) | ₹1,20,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board, minimum aggregate score of 50% in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ics, valid score in a national-level entrance examination such as JEE Main or GUJCET |
| M.B.A. (Master of Business Administration) | ₹1,30,000 | Bachelor's degree in any discipline, Minimum 50% aggregate marks, Valid score in CAT/MAT/XAT/CMAT/GMAT |
| B.Com. (Bachelor of Commerce) | ₹60,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board, minimum aggregate of 50%, strong foundation in Accounting, Economics, and Mathematics |
| B.Pharm. (Bachelor of Pharmacy) | ₹90,000 | 10+2 examination with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as compulsory subjects, minimum aggregate of 50% marks, valid score in relevant entrance exam approved by the Pharmacy Council of India (PCI) or the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) |
| M.Tech. (Master of Technology) | ₹1,25,000 | Bachelor's degree in Engineering or Technology, Minimum aggregate score of 50%, Valid GATE score |
| M.C.A. (Master of Computer Applications) | ₹1,08,000 | Bachelor's degree in any discipline, minimum of 50% aggregate marks, studied Mathematics at the 10+2 level or during graduation, valid score in entrance exams such as CMAT or GCET |
| M.Pharm. (Master of Pharmacy) | ₹95,000 | Bachelor's degree in Pharmacy, Minimum aggregate of 55%, Valid score in GPAT entrance exam |
